Franco Di Santo penalty downs 10-man Hamburger SV

Franco Di Santo strikes late to give Werder Bremen a 1-0 win over struggling Hamburg in the Bundesliga.

Franco Di Santo scored a late penalty as Werder Bremen claimed a 1-0 win over 10-man Hamburger SV to heap more misery on the Bundesliga's bottom club.

In a first half of few chances, Davie Selke came closest for the hosts when he met a cross from Di Santo, only to turn the ball over the bar.

With eight minutes of the game left to play, Bremen were awarded a penalty when Valon Behrami dragged down Zlatko Junuzovic inside the box.

The Swiss midfielder was deemed to have been the last man by the referee and was shown a straight red card.

Di Santo stepped up to take the spot kick and made no mistake with a composed finish into the corner that sealed the points for his side.
